2.1 Printing from Windows applicationsYou can print a file created in a Windows application. For
example, to print from WordPad, proceed as follows.
1Open the document you want to print.
2Select [Print...] from the [File] menu.
3Select the unit’s name as the active printer.
4Click [Print] or [OK].
LThe unit will start printing.

2.4 Making a copy2.4.1 Using the scanner glass
1If the {Copy} light is OFF, turn it ON by pressing
{Copy}.
2Set the original (page 13).
3If necessary, change the copy settings according to
the type of document.
4{Black}/{Colour}
LThe unit will start copying.
5After you finish copying, press {Stop} to reset the
settings you set in step 3.

Sending Faxes
2.5 Sending a fax manuallyImportant:
LYou can only send faxes in monochrome.
2.5.1 Using the scanner glass
1If the {Fax} light is OFF, turn it ON by pressing
{Fax}.
2Set the original (page 13).
3If necessary, change the resolution and contrast
according to the type of document.
4Dial the fax number.
LTo send a single page, go to step 7.
LTo send multiple pages, go to the next step.
5Press {V} or {^} repeatedly to select “Quick
Scan”, then press {<} or {>} repeatedly to select
“On”. i {Black}
LWait until “Scan: Press <Set>.” “Send:
Press <Start>.” is displayed.
LPress {<} or {>} repeatedly to change the
resolution during scanning, and then pr ess
{Set}. The setting will be applied starting with the
next page.
6Place the next page on the scanner glass. i {Set}
LTo send more pages, repeat this step.
7{Black}
